3 Here is why REDCap will be used by MADCaP: The purpose of the REDCap MADCaP database is for each participating center to be able to track case and control patient encounters and information related to their contact details, eligibility for enrollment as a case/control and enrollment specifics. The information maintained in this database contains identifiers and therefore each center s access is separate so that only study staff working at each Institution and listed on the local IRB approved protocol are able to login and track their own patients. Study staff will also be able to undertake querying and utilize reporting tools to assess enrollment success. REDCap permits the following: Export of data to common data analysis packages including Microsoft Excel, PDF, SAS, Stata, R, or SPSS for analysis. Creation of custom queries for generating reports to view or download. Scheduling utilizing the built in project calendar and scheduling module for organizing events and appointments. Sending of files securely to multiple recipients that are too large for attachments or contain sensitive data. Saving data collection instruments as a PDF to print. 8 Data entry Adding a new record A new record (new individual) is created by: 1. Clicking on Add/Edit Records 2. Clicking on the first Data collection Instrument, Cover sheet information 3. Clicking on Add/Edit Records 8
9 1) Data can then be entered into each field from the Cover Sheet form starting with the Interview Date field. The Record ID is an ID that is automatically assigned by REDCap and is internal to REDCap. It is not being used to track participants in this study. The Participant ID is MADCaP s study ID. When entering the Participant ID make sure that it is entered in this format: year case/control center ID. If the research subject DIDN T enroll in the study yet this field can be left blank and entered at a later date (once enrolled). This form can be opened again and edited. A new form is NOT needed. *Note: there are small changes to this form and other forms, and creation of new form(s) in the REDCaP MADCaP database in order to aid the MADCaP centers in tracking patient encounters. 9
10 2) After completing all selections for the form the final field Complete has the following options to be selected: Incomplete (data still pending entry) Unverified (pending second person checking for accuracy of data) Complete (all date entered) Edits can be made later to any form, even if it is coded Complete. 3) The final step is to select either Save record, Save and continue, Save and go to Next Form or Cancel. This selection can either be made at the bottom of the online form or in the top right corner. Selecting Complete and Save Record takes you out of the form and back to the Cover Sheet Information main page. The left menu shows the Participant Id (Record ID) and the Cover Sheet is green to indicate it is complete. It would be red if Incomplete had been selected previously when entering the form. The main pane shows the total number of records in the group. 10
11 Save and Continue saves the form and keeps you in the form. Save and go to Next Form saves the form and brings up the next form in our study, the Eligibility Form. Scroll down on the Cover Sheet Information form and Select Save and go to Next Form to continue entering data for this study participant. 11

16 Applications The Applications section contains tools available in REDCap but not commonly used in Data entry. Calendar Upcoming appointments, enrollment meetings and other encounters for cases and control can be scheduled and tracked using the calendar. A new appointment can simply be created by clicking +New to the left of the day, at a minimum a name or description must be entered into the notes field for each new event. tudy team progress can also be tracked using the calendar. Upcoming events also appear on the Project Home tab. A calendar event can be linked to a study participant record as required and also to select and complete existing required data entry forms.
